🇺🇸

Birmingham

Birmingham has a humid subtropical climate with hot, humid summers and mild winters. The city sits in the Jones Valley between Red Mountain and Shades Mountain, which creates local temperature inversions and traps humidity. Thunderstorm activity is frequent in spring and summer.

🇳🇬

Lagos

Tropical monsoon — hot and humid year-round with distinct wet and dry seasons

Best monthsNovember, December, January
AvoidJune, July (peak of heavy rains and flooding)
Annual rain68 inches (1,726 mm)

Lagos is hot and humid year-round. The wet season (April–October) brings heavy rains and periodic flooding; the dry season (November–March) is the best time to visit. The harmattan wind (December–February) brings dry, hazy air from the Sahara.
